apextoolgroup is Hiring a Product Engineer I Near Apex, NC

PRODUCT ENGINEER I

The Blueprint (Role Profile)

Reporting to the Sr. Project Engineer, the Product Engineer I works with cross functional teams, is responsible for new and existing product designs, and drives development from concept to production. This position utilizes Creo Software to create, modify and evaluate product designs via 3D models, assemblies, and detail drawings.

The Build (Responsibilities)

  • Research and development of new products and related components from concept to production. Participation in multi-functional product development teams with Marketing and Product Management for the development and specification of new product concepts.
  • Use working knowledge of metals, plastics, forging, machining, grinding, forming and injection molding to develop and design components to meet product specifications when manufactured in a high-volume production environment.
  • Work with a highly creative Industrial Design team to invent and develop innovative product concepts. Create smart, innovative solutions to mechanical design challenges.
  • Communicate with suppliers, manufacturing engineering and operations for the specification and sourcing of raw materials, semi-finished products, and finished products.
  • Resolve issues and optimize designs for manufacturability and efficiency. Ensure designs are cost efficient and manufacturable.
  • Lead and contribute significantly in efforts to identify and determine product requirements, generate product models, assemblies and drawings, and develop and manage full product design documentation - including product specifications and testing requirements for performance and durability.
  • Go above and beyond to ensure design clarity and completeness in engineering work related to designs, drawings, tests and validation.
  • Design and develop prototypes with scopes ranging from specific concepts to comprehensive, functional products.
  • Own and/or support essential design aspects such as specifications, 3D modeling, Finite Element Analysis, etc.
  • Execute design validation process through prototyping, field & lab testing, and design-of-experiments.
  • Lead, facilitate and/or participate in cross-functional meetings and design reviews with peers and other talented engineering teams.
  • Work closely with the Project Management Office team to ensure project schedules are achieved. Actively drive NPD projects with strong sense of urgency and action.
